In English, the world Nation not only has a meaning of ethnic, but also a meaning of country, and the concept of nation-state comes out with the development of current events and arises at the historic moment. Laos is a multi-ethnic country which has a long history with bumpy experience. From a broader view to look at the Laos national construction and national integration, you will find that Laos, as a part of world’s process of national construction and national integration, presents many similarities compared with other countries’and regions’processes. However, at the same time it also has some unique characteristics.To sum up, the historical basis of Laos national construction can be described as a total of following 12 points:The people of all ethnic groups lack of reliable collective memories of the wars and divisions of Laos early history; The unification of Laos; The history of Siam controlling Laos; The French colonists’national oppression and exploitation policy; The French colonists’education policy; The French colonists’finishing construction of the Lao language; The sign of the agreement on the cessation of hostilities in Laos; From 1954-1975, a 21-year peace between different factions and internal forces of Laos kingdom; The establishment of the Lao people’s democratic republic; The promulgation of Lao people’s democratic republic constitution; Laos domestic complex geographical factors; The widespread propagation and belief of Buddhism in Laos.Since Laos began to build a nation-state, its goal significantly changed varying from different periods. Laos people’s democratic republic is the contemporary goal of building a nation-state. From the perspective of ethnic nationalism, it integrates and recombines Laos different ethnics on the basis of national equality and harmony to realize a unified nation-state, which is on the basis of a unified nationality.At the same time, in the context of Lao civic nationalism, national construction goal of Lao is to build a free, democratic, united, prosperous nation-state not only on the basis of citizens’freedom and equality, but also under the protection of the constitution and the law.Laos national integration has made some progress, but as a whole, the progress is limited and facing a variety of difficulties. We can view these troubles as Lao dilemma.
